Slaughter Feeling ‘Just Fine’ After Falling, Hitting Head

Rules Chairwoman Louise Slaughter (D-N.Y.) said she is feeling “healthy as a horse— after falling and hitting her head Monday night and spending part of Tuesday undergoing tests at George Washington University Hospital.Slaughter, 80, said she was “bleeding like a stuck pig— after taking a fall while trying to open the door to her house “in total darkness with my hands full from unloading the car after a nine-hour car ride.— A Tuesday CAT scan revealed no internal bleeding, Slaughter said, so she came to the Capitol in time for a leadership meeting.The doctors “didn’t find anything. I knew they wouldn’t … I’ll probably have a black eye tomorrow,— said the 12-term lawmaker, pointing to a large gash on her forehead. “But isn’t it funny that my wretched hair just fell down and covered it?—Slaughter said the worst part of the experience was taking Motrin tablets Tuesday on an empty stomach, which left her feeling “absolutely foggy as hell. I couldn’t think of the right words. I couldn’t remember anybody’s name. It really had a terrible effect on me.—
